"Mama, tell me what life was like back then. It was so long ago, mama. Please, tell me all about The Seventies."Oh son (wistful sigh), let me take you to a place that will show you better than I can ever tell. See, darling? See these large, chunky resined wood tables? And the hanging plants all over the place? Those are very, very Seventies. These curious drawings of virile Vikings? Why, these are called Frazettas, son. Frazetta was an artist whose style was so popular in the Seventies that people thought his name was \'Molly.' Still don't understand, my boy? Well, look over here. Video games, son. Do you notice anything strange about them? It only costs 25¢ to play them, son - Yes, honey, just like in the Seventies -"
